Park City to Austin

Updated: 29 May 2026

The journey from Park City to Austin spans approximately 1,900 km by air. Most travelers drive 45 minutes from Park City to Salt Lake City International Airport (SLC) for a direct flight. Driving the full distance requires navigating I-80 East and I-25 South, covering over 2,100 km. The flight duration is roughly 3 hours, while driving takes approximately 18 to 20 hours of pure road time. Austin is a major tech hub, making this a common route for business and leisure travelers.

Total Distance: Driving distance 2,150 km, straight-line air distance 1,910 km.
Fastest Way
Flight from SLC to AUS takes 3 hours, excluding airport security and transit time.
Cheapest Way
Driving is generally cheaper for groups of three or more people sharing fuel costs.

Things to Do in Austin
1
Texas State Capitol
Tour the historic pink granite building in downtown Austin. It offers free guided tours daily.
2
Barton Springs Pool
Swim in the natural spring-fed pool located in Zilker Park. The water remains 68 degrees year-round.
3
Congress Avenue Bridge
Watch the world's largest urban bat colony emerge at sunset. It is a unique natural spectacle.
4
Rainey Street
Explore historic bungalows converted into bars and restaurants. It is the heart of Austin's nightlife.
